Essential Natural Cleaning Ingredients
Five basic ingredients form the foundation of effective natural cleaning, each offering specific properties that address different cleaning challenges.
White Vinegar
White vinegar contains 5 percent acetic acid that dissolves mineral deposits, cuts through grease, and demonstrates antimicrobial activity against common household bacteria.
Research demonstrates that 5 percent vinegar achieves substantial bacterial reduction with log reduction values of 2.1-2.9, sometimes comparable to quaternary ammonium compounds used in commercial disinfectants[^3]. Vinegar excels at removing limescale from showers and kettles through its ability to dissolve mineral deposits[^4].
Uses:
Glass and mirror cleaning
Mineral deposit removal
Fabric softener substitute
Deodorizing surfaces
Mold prevention in bathrooms
Limitations:
Avoid on natural stone (marble, granite) which acids can etch
Not effective on waxy buildup
Should not be used on hardwood floors without proper dilution
Baking Soda
Baking soda (sodium bicarbonate) acts as a mild abrasive and deodorizer, mechanically scrubbing surfaces while neutralizing odors through its alkaline properties.
Uses:
Scrubbing sinks, tubs, and tile
Deodorizing carpets and upholstery
Removing baked-on food from cookware
Freshening drains
Gentle abrasive for non-scratch cleaning
Limitations:
Research shows minimal antimicrobial activity[^3]
Not effective as disinfectant alone
Requires mechanical scrubbing action for effectiveness
Castile Soap
This plant-based soap made from vegetable oils provides gentle yet effective cleaning power without synthetic detergents or additives.
Uses:
Dish washing
All-purpose surface cleaning
Hand soap
Laundry detergent base
Mopping floors
Caution:
Don't mix with vinegar, which neutralizes soap effectiveness
Requires thorough rinsing to prevent residue
Essential Oils
Essential oils provide natural antibacterial properties and pleasant fragrance without synthetic chemicals. Research confirms that tea tree, lavender, and lemon essential oils demonstrate antimicrobial activity when used at 0.1-0.5 percent concentration in cleaning formulations[^5].
Proven antibacterial essential oils:
Tea tree oil: Effective against E. coli and S. aureus strains[^6]
Lavender oil: Antimicrobial activity plus calming scent
Lemon oil: Degreasing properties and fresh citrus aroma
Eucalyptus oil: Antibacterial and antifungal properties
Peppermint oil: Antimicrobial with insect-repelling benefits
Usage guidelines:
Use 10-20 drops per 16 oz cleaning solution
Purchase pure essential oils, not fragrance oils
Store in dark glass bottles away from heat
Patch test on surfaces before widespread use
Hydrogen Peroxide
This oxygen-based bleaching agent provides disinfecting power for natural cleaning applications.
Uses:
Disinfecting cutting boards and countertops
Removing stains from grout
Whitening laundry
Bathroom sanitization
Mold removal
Caution:
Use 3 percent concentration for household cleaning
Store in dark bottles as light degrades effectiveness
Don't mix with vinegar, which reduces disinfecting power

DIY Natural Cleaning Recipes by Room
Kitchen Natural Cleaning Solutions
All-Purpose Kitchen Cleaner
Ingredients:
2 cups water
1/4 cup white vinegar
10 drops lemon essential oil
1 teaspoon castile soap
Directions:
Combine water, vinegar, and essential oil in spray bottle
Add castile soap last to prevent excessive foaming
Shake gently before each use
Spray on counters, appliances, and cabinets
Wipe with microfiber cloth
Effectiveness: Cuts grease, deodorizes, and provides light antibacterial action for daily kitchen maintenance.
Natural Degreaser
Ingredients:
2 cups hot water
2 tablespoons castile soap
20 drops lemon or orange essential oil
1 tablespoon washing soda
Directions:
Mix washing soda in hot water until dissolved
Add castile soap and essential oil
Pour into spray bottle
Spray on greasy stovetops and range hoods
Let sit 5-10 minutes before wiping
Effectiveness: Washing soda boosts degreasing power for heavy-duty kitchen cleaning.
Oven Cleaner Paste
Ingredients:
1/2 cup baking soda
3 tablespoons water
10 drops lemon essential oil
Directions:
Mix ingredients to form spreadable paste
Apply to oven interior, avoiding heating elements
Let sit overnight
Spray with vinegar to activate foaming
Scrub and wipe clean
Effectiveness: Baking soda's mild abrasive action lifts baked-on residue without harsh chemical fumes.
Bathroom Natural Cleaning Solutions
Toilet Bowl Cleaner
Ingredients:
1 cup baking soda
1 cup white vinegar
10 drops tea tree essential oil
Directions:
Sprinkle baking soda around bowl and under rim
Add essential oil to vinegar
Pour vinegar mixture over baking soda (will fizz)
Let sit 15-30 minutes
Scrub with toilet brush and flush
Effectiveness: Combination cleans, deodorizes, and provides antibacterial action from tea tree oil.
Tub and Tile Scrub
Ingredients:
1 cup baking soda
1/4 cup castile soap
10 drops eucalyptus essential oil
Water to achieve paste consistency
Directions:
Mix ingredients in bowl
Apply with sponge or scrub brush
Scrub surfaces in circular motions
Rinse thoroughly
For soap scum, spray with vinegar after rinsing
Effectiveness: Baking soda provides gentle abrasion while castile soap lifts soap residue and body oils.
Shower Spray Daily Maintenance
Ingredients:
1 cup water
1 cup white vinegar
10 drops tea tree or lavender essential oil
Directions:
Combine ingredients in spray bottle
After each shower, spray on walls and door
No wiping required for daily use
Prevents soap scum and mildew buildup
Effectiveness: Vinegar prevents mineral deposits while essential oils discourage mold growth.
Living Areas and Bedrooms
Wood Furniture Polish
Ingredients:
1/4 cup olive oil
1/4 cup white vinegar
10 drops lemon essential oil
Directions:
Mix ingredients in glass container
Apply small amount to soft cloth
Rub into wood surfaces following grain
Buff with clean dry cloth
Effectiveness: Olive oil nourishes wood while vinegar cleans and lemon oil adds shine.
Carpet Deodorizer
Ingredients:
2 cups baking soda
20 drops lavender or lemon essential oil
Directions:
Mix baking soda and essential oil in jar
Let sit 24 hours to allow fragrance absorption
Sprinkle on carpets and upholstery
Let sit 15-30 minutes
Vacuum thoroughly
Effectiveness: Baking soda neutralizes odors embedded in carpet fibers.
Glass and Mirror Cleaner
Ingredients:
2 cups water
2 tablespoons white vinegar
2 tablespoons rubbing alcohol
5 drops lemon essential oil
Directions:
Combine ingredients in spray bottle
Spray on glass surfaces
Wipe with microfiber cloth or newspaper
Buff to streak-free shine
Effectiveness: Alcohol helps water evaporate quickly preventing streaks while vinegar cuts through film.

Natural Floor Cleaning by Surface Type
Hardwood Floors
Solution:
1 gallon warm water
1/4 cup white vinegar
2 tablespoons castile soap
10 drops orange essential oil
Method:
Combine ingredients in mop bucket
Wring mop until barely damp
Mop following wood grain
No rinsing required
Caution: Excessive water damages wood floors. Keep mop damp, not wet.
Tile Floors
Solution:
1 gallon hot water
1/2 cup white vinegar
1/4 cup baking soda
15 drops tea tree essential oil
Method:
Dissolve baking soda in hot water
Add vinegar and essential oil
Mop entire floor
Rinse if desired, though not necessary
Grout cleaning: Make paste of baking soda and hydrogen peroxide, scrub with old toothbrush.
Laminate Floors
Solution:
1 gallon warm water
1 cup white vinegar
Few drops dish soap
Method:
Mix ingredients in bucket
Use barely damp microfiber mop
Dry immediately with towel if excess moisture present
Natural Laundry Solutions
Laundry Detergent
Ingredients:
1 cup washing soda
1 cup borax
1 bar grated castile soap
20 drops lavender essential oil
Directions:
Mix all ingredients thoroughly
Store in airtight container
Use 2 tablespoons per load
Effectiveness: Washing soda and borax boost cleaning power while castile soap provides surfactant action.
Fabric Softener
Ingredients:
2 cups white vinegar
10 drops essential oil
Directions:
Combine ingredients
Add 1/4 cup to fabric softener dispenser
Vinegar softens without residue
Benefits: Reduces static, softens fabrics, removes detergent residue.
Stain Remover
For most stains:
Apply hydrogen peroxide directly
Let sit 10 minutes
Wash as usual
For grease:
Sprinkle baking soda on stain
Add drop of dish soap
Scrub gently and launder
What Natural Cleaners Cannot Do
Understanding limitations helps homeowners maintain realistic expectations and know when professional intervention makes sense.
When Natural Cleaners Fall Short
Heavy-duty disinfection: While natural ingredients like vinegar and essential oils provide antimicrobial action, they don't achieve the complete pathogen elimination of EPA-registered disinfectants. When illness occurs or medical conditions require rigorous disinfection, chemical disinfectants remain necessary[^3].
Severe mold remediation: Surface mold responds to natural treatments, but extensive mold growth requires professional remediation with appropriate antimicrobial agents.
Industrial strength degreasing: While natural degreasers work for typical kitchen grease, professional settings or extreme buildup may require commercial degreasers.
Instant results: Natural cleaning often requires longer contact time than chemical cleaners. Patience and mechanical action compensate for gentler chemical reactions.

Safety Tips for Natural Cleaning
Even natural ingredients require safe handling and appropriate use.
Essential Safety Guidelines
Label everything: Clearly mark all homemade cleaners with ingredients and date
Store safely: Keep cleaners away from children and pets
Ventilate: Open windows when cleaning, even with natural products
Wear gloves: Protect hands from prolonged exposure to acids and oils
Test first: Try new solutions on inconspicuous areas before widespread use
Never mix: Don't combine vinegar and hydrogen peroxide, or vinegar and castile soap
Use glass containers: Store essential oil cleaners in glass, not plastic
Replace regularly: Make small batches and discard after 2-3 weeks
Surface-Specific Cautions
Avoid vinegar on:
Natural stone (marble, granite, limestone)
Hardwood floors without heavy dilution
Waxed furniture
Electronic screens
Avoid baking soda on:
Aluminum (causes pitting)
Antique silver
Gold-plated items
Avoid essential oils on:
Plastic surfaces (some oils degrade plastic)
Painted surfaces without testing

Storing and Organizing Natural Cleaners
Proper storage extends product life and maintains ingredient effectiveness.
Storage Best Practices
Container selection:
Glass spray bottles for essential oil cleaners
Mason jars for powder mixtures
Dark glass for hydrogen peroxide and essential oils
Repurposed containers thoroughly cleaned and labeled
Storage location:
Cool, dark cabinet away from heat sources
Secure storage away from children and pets
Organize by room or purpose
Keep ingredients separate from mixed cleaners
Shelf life:
Liquid cleaners: 2-3 weeks
Powder mixtures: 6-12 months in airtight containers
Essential oils: 1-2 years in dark bottles
Vinegar and baking soda: Indefinite when properly stored
